Midyat,
Midyat is a historic town located in southeastern Turkey, known for its unique blend of cultures and stunning architecture. The town is famous for its well-preserved ancient Assyrian buildings and churches, showcasing intricate stone carvings and a rich heritage. Midyat's winding streets are lined with traditional stone houses, creating a charming and atmospheric setting for visitors to explore.
The town is also renowned for its skilled artisans who produce intricate silver jewelry and craftsmanship.

Midyat Famous Food
Must-Try local dishes
Midyat Tava
This is a delicious dish made with lamb or chicken, cooked with tomatoes, bell peppers, and traditional spices. It's a must-try for visitors to Midyat and can be found in many local restaurants such as Aspuzu Restaurant and Midyat Konuk Evi.
Must-Try!
Kaburga Dolması
Kaburga Dolması, or stuffed lamb ribs, is a local specialty dish consisting of aromatic rice, herbs, and minced meat stuffed in lamb ribs and then baked. It's a unique and savory delicacy often served at family-owned restaurants like Med Lokantası.
Künefe
For dessert, don't miss out on Künefe, a sweet pastry made from shredded pastry threads filled with cheese, baked to golden perfection, and soaked in sugar syrup. You can savor this delightful treat at local dessert shops like Gümrükçüoğlu Baklava.
